National Maritime Day, May 22, 1947. National Maritime Day is a United States federal observance created to recognize the maritime industry. It is observed on May 22, the date in 1819 that the American steamship Savannah set sail from Savannah, Georgia on the first ever transoceanic voyage under steam power. Maritime Days are holidays typically established to recognize accomplishments in the maritime field. Maritime Days include: China National Maritime Day [1] European Maritime Day; Indian Maritime Day (5 April) Mexican National Maritime Day; Pakistan National Maritime Day; Slovenian Maritime Day (7 March) United States National Maritime Day
